摘要
'大矮蕉'MusaAAAcv.GrandeNaine的胚性细胞悬浮系(ECS)在M2液体培养基中预培养1周和2周后,分别将其接种在RD1或M3培养基上,于光照或黑暗条件下进行体胚的再生.再生体胚在接种后3周左右开始出现,经8周的培养后,在不同预培养时间、再生培养基种类及培养条件下,胚性细胞(团)质量增长了约5~18倍,从沉积细胞体积(SCV)为1mL的ECS获得的再生体胚数为0 71×105~3 07×105.植株的再生率及从SCV为1mL的ECS获得的再生植株数也因上述体胚再生条件的不同而异.
Embryogenic cell suspensions (ECS) of 'Grande Naine' (Musa AAA group) were plated on RD1 or M3 medium for the regeneration of somatic embryos, 1 to 2 weeks after last subculture. The first regenerable somatic embryos were observed about 3 weeks after inoculation. After 8 weeks of culture, the mass of the embryogenic mass increased about 5 to 18 times and the number of somatic embryos that could be regenerated from 1 mL settled cell volume (SCV) of ECS ranged between 0.71×10~5 and 3.07×10~5, depending on pre-culture time in liquid medium before regeneration, regeneration media and incubation conditions (light/dark). The frequency of plant recovery and the amount of plantlets regenerated from 1 mL SCV of ECS were indirectly affected by somatic embryos regeneration conditions that were studied.
